It's not just about pads! Adolescent reproductive health views in Kenya: A qualitative secondary analysis.
Many adolescents face barriers to accessing reproductive health care even though quality reproductive health care is a fundamental human right. The objective of this study is to understand the requests of quality reproductive health among high school girls in Kenya. We conducted a secondary analysis...
